  • Publication number: 20100100020
    Abstract: An orthopedic walker boot for wearing on a lower limb of a wearer has a rigid external shell, a pliant internal boot positioned in the external shell, and a heel plate selectively detachable or attachable to the external shell. Selective transition of the heel plate between the detached condition and attached condition selectively provides the orthopedic walker boot with an open-heel configuration or a closed-heel configuration. The external shell includes an outer sole having a walking surface which is configured with two curved axes to facilitate walking while wearing the orthopedic walker boot.

  • Publication number: 20100100018
    Abstract: An orthopedic walker boot for wearing on a lower limb of a wearer has a rigid external shell and a pliant internal boot received within the external shell. The internal boot includes a leg panel having an inflatable bladder and a pump panel having a pump for inflating the bladder. The leg panel is configured to wrap around a leg of a wearer and the external shell is sized and configured to receive the internal boot with the leg of the wearer wrapped therein. The pump panel has a first end fixably attached to the leg panel and has a selective and releasable operational orientation, wherein the pump panel is in an overlapping outer position relative to the leg panel.

  • Patent number: 7485103
    Abstract: A hinge assembly for a knee brace includes a screw seat, a screw seat gear, an adjustment screw, a condyle engagement member, and an adjustment actuator gear. The screw seat has a bore with an internal thread. The screw seat gear is positioned at an end of the screw seat and the screw seat rotates in response to rotation of the screw seat gear. The adjustment actuator gear engages the screw seat gear and the screw seat gear rotates in response to rotation of the adjustment actuator gear. The adjustment screw has an external thread that is threaded into the internal thread of the screw seat, thereby enabling outward or inward telescoping of the adjustment screw within the bore in response to rotation of the adjustment actuator gear.

  • Patent number: 7326196
    Abstract: A catheter assembly for infusion or aspiration of an internal body site includes a catheter comprised of a tubular sidewall extending between a proximal end and an opposing distal end, the sidewall bounding a lumen. At least one port is formed on the catheter so as to communicate with the lumen. At least one filament extends outwardly from the first catheter. The filament is configured to form a fluid pathway within a body of a patient for fluid entering or exiting the at least one port of the catheter when the catheter is implanted within the body of the patient.

  • Patent number: 7309333
    Abstract: A portable medication delivery system enables a patient to elect slow continuous auto-administration or rapid bolus self-administration of a fluid medication. The medication delivery system has an infusion pump, which includes a fluid storage chamber and a spring-driven piston positioned in the fluid storage chamber. The fluid storage chamber is initially charged with the medication and the infusion pump automatically delivers a continuous dosage of the medication at a first flow rate over a long time from the fluid storage chamber to a treatment site in the patient. A bolus injector is positioned in series or in parallel with the infusion pump and is charged with a bolus dosage of the treatment fluid from the fluid storage chamber for alternate manual self-injection of the medication into the treatment site at a higher second flow rate for a short time.

  • Patent number: 7244239
    Abstract: A shoulder stabilizing restraint which includes a pillow and a forearm wrap. The pillow has an arcuately-configured posterior face for engaging an anterior quadrant of a torso on a first side of a user. The pillow also has a flat forearm engagement face for engaging a forearm on the first side of the user. The forearm engagement face is preferably converges with the posterior face at a posterior/lateral convergence which is positionable proximal to a lateral border of the torso on the first side of the user. The forearm wrap is fastenable to the pillow to retain the forearm in engagement with the forearm engagement face and the shoulder joint at a positive external rotation angle.

  • Patent number: 7163521
    Abstract: An integrated infusion and aspiration system includes a flow control system and a catheter assembly. The catheter assembly includes an infusion catheter and an aspiration catheter, each having ports located at the distal end of thereof. The distal ends of the catheters are separated so that the aspiration catheter ports can be positioned on an opposing side of a surgical wound site from the infusion catheter ports. Methods of operation of the integrated infusion and aspiration system provide for uninterrupted aspiration with concurrent controlled delivery of an infusion solution such that the infusion solution is substantially evenly dispersed of over the wound site.

  • Patent number: 7108664
    Abstract: A continuous passive motion device is provided having specific application to rehabilitative treatment of the elbow or shoulder. The device includes a motorized winch displacable in a first or second direction, a cord suspended from the winch by a variable extension length, which increases when the winch is displaced in the first direction and decreases when the winch is displaced in the second direction, and an arm harness associated with the cord. An arm of a patient is suspended from a suspension point on the cord and the motorized winch is activated to alternately displace the winch in the first and second directions, thereby providing a plurality of repetitive treatment cycles. Each treatment cycle moves the suspension point and correspondingly the elbow or shoulder from a lower treatment limit to an upper treatment limit and back to the lower treatment limit.

  • Patent number: 7059329
    Abstract: A knee brace is provided having upper and lower arms and a hinge assembly positionable about the knee to one side of the patella. The hinge assembly has a hinge pivot and a tension strap lever. The upper and lower arms and tension strap lever are each rotatable about the hinge pivot. A compression member is positioned in engagement with the knee on the opposite side of the patella from the hinge assembly and a tension strap engages the compression member and is connected to the tension strap lever. The tension strap applies a tension force to the compression member which increases when the upper and lower arms and tension strap lever rotationally transition from a flexion position to an extension position and decreases when the upper and lower arms and tension strap lever rotationally transition from the extension position to the flexion position.

  • Patent number: 6719728
    Abstract: A portable, patient-controlled medication delivery system includes an infusion pump and a catheter assembly. The infusion pump retains a treatment fluid and provides a drive mechanism for delivering the treatment fluid to a patient via the catheter assembly. The infusion pump includes a fluid reservoir, a dosage chamber, a displacement piston displacable within the dosage chamber, a charge flowpath providing fluid communication between the fluid reservoir and the dosage chamber, and a passive flow restrictor positioned in the charge flowpath. An elastic member is also positioned in the infusion pump to exert an elastic displacement force on the displacement piston, which expands the dosage chamber and draws the treatment fluid from the fluid reservoir into the dosage chamber at a charge flow rate controlled by the passive flow restrictor.
